Message type: E = Error
Message class: PV - Training and Event Management
Message number: 487
Message text: Select one object only
You are attempting to specify an initial object in the master data
catalog. The system could not carry out this function since you either
chose no object or you chose several.
Ensure that no object is selected and that the cursor is positioned
on the object that should be used for initial access.

- Select one object only ?The SAP error message PV487 ("Select one object only") typically occurs when a user attempts to perform an action that requires a single object selection, but multiple objects have been selected instead. This can happen in various SAP transactions or reports where the system expects only one item to be processed at a time.
Cause:
The primary cause of this error is the selection of multiple objects (such as materials, vendors, or other entities) when the system is designed to handle only one object at a time. This can happen due to:
- User Error: The user may have inadvertently selected multiple items instead of just one.
- System Configuration: Certain transactions or reports may be configured to only allow single object processing.
- Interface Issues: If the error occurs in a custom program or interface, it may be due to incorrect logic in the code that does not handle multiple selections properly.
Solution:
To resolve the PV487 error, follow these steps:
- Check Your Selection: Ensure that you have selected only one object. Deselect any additional items that may have been selected inadvertently.
- Review Transaction Requirements: Consult the documentation or help for the specific transaction you are using to confirm that it only allows single object processing.
- Use Filters: If you are working with a list of objects, use filters to narrow down your selection to a single item.
- Re-run the Transaction: After ensuring only one object is selected, re-run the transaction or report.
- Consult with IT Support: If the issue persists and you believe it should allow multiple selections, consult your SAP support team or IT department to check for any configuration issues or bugs in custom programs.
